Know Your Soil and Sunlight
Before planting anything, take note of your yard’s conditions. Soil can be sandy, clay-heavy, or loamy—and each type behaves differently. Also, observe where the sun hits your garden throughout the day. A good match between plant and environment is the first step toward a low-maintenance, healthy yard. Mulch for Health and Style
Mulch does more than make garden beds look tidy. It also helps retain moisture, prevent weeds, and regulate soil temperature. Plus, the right mulch color can make your flowers pop.
